Sweet and Sour Meatballs

350° - 30 minutes.

Sweet and Sour Meatballs

1 egg, beaten

1/4 cup milk

1/2 cup onion

1 pound ground beef or ground turkey

3/4 cup bread or cracker crumbs

1/4 teaspoon pepper

1/4 teaspoon nutmeg or pumpkin pie spice (I use the latter)

In a mixing bowl, combine all ingredients. Blend well. Shape into 1 inch balls and place in a 9*9 sprayed dish. Bake at 350 degrees for 30 minutes, or until hot and bubbly. Add the sauce about 15 minutes into cooking.

Sweet and Sour Sauce

1 cup brown sugar

2 tablespoons cornstarch

2/3 cup red wine vinegar

2/3 cup pineapple juice (I just buy the little flip top cans and use one of those)

2 tablespoons soy sauce

1/2 teaspoon garlic powder

1/2 teaspoon ginger

In a small saucepan, combine only the brown sugar and the cornstarch. Mix thoroughly. Stir in vinegar, pineapple juice, soy sauce, garlic powder and ginger. Cook and stir until thick and bubbly. Pour over the meatballs as they finish cooking in the oven.

Goes well with rice and veggiees.
